Output 62c61ae593250801e3a26220670c4765348bc4f2d13f892422f7ce358a94a5bf:20

value
17486
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7acb83baf9b48a5ad6c14a712205827e475819d8dcbd0487aaf95d1aa4016f9e
address
bc1p0t9c8whekj9944kpffcjypvz0er4sxwcmj7sfpa2l9w34fqpd70qvk2u9g
transaction
62c61ae593250801e3a26220670c4765348bc4f2d13f892422f7ce358a94a5bf
spent
true